    Author Fridtjof Nansen (Translated from the Norwegian by Hubert Majendie Gepp)
    Title The First Crossing of Greenland (Colonial Edition)
    Publishing Information London: Longmans, Green, and Co., 1895.
    Description 1895 New Colonial Edition: xii, map, 452 pages, 24 pages publishers catalogue. . illustrated, map, b/w woodcuts, line drawings. Original covers with silver titling. Damp damaged, damp staining and wrinkling to many pages but still very readable. Front end paper. Possibly SIGNED 2 pencil signatures apparently Fridtjof Nansen and Thomas Watkins on front end paper, prize presentation dated 1895 verso front end paper, also pencil sketch of a pump at end of catalogue. The narrative of Nansen and Otto Sverdrup, in the company of four others, and their journey to East Greenland to cross the ice cap on skis. Includes descriptions of equipment and preparations, the voyage to East Greenland and challenges related to penetration of its ice belt, a review of previous attempts to cross the ice cap, and a detailed account of the expedition's crossing of the inland ice "Umivik-Godthaab" on skis in August and September of 1888. Interesting observations on Eskimo Life, and notes on skiing. The illustrations are based on photos and sketches by Nansen and others.
